About Premier Urgency International

Première Urgence Internationale (PUI) is a non-governmental, non-profit, non-political and non-religious international aid organization. Our teams are committed to supporting civilians’ victims of marginalization and exclusion, or hit by natural disasters, wars and economic collapses, by answering their fundamental needs. Our aim is to provide emergency relief to uprooted people in order to help them recover their dignity and regain self-sufficiency. 

PUI works in 10 areas of intervention and distinguishes itself by the implementation of an integrated approach in its response. This method aims to identify and understand the needs of all those affected by a crisis. Our teams come together to bring a rapid global response to the basic needs of populations affected by humanitarian crises to help them regain independence and dignity. 

 

PUI in Ethiopia:

Although PUI has not been operational particularly in Ethiopia, the organization has long time presence in East African region, mainly in Sudan and South Sudan. 

Following the north Ethiopia conflict, which erupted in 2020, and the reports of recurrent drought, which is affecting the life and livelihood of millions in different regions of Ethiopia, PUI decided to contribute its part to address the humanitarian needs triggered by both manmade and natural disasters. For this reason, PUI has been registered with FDRE Authority for Civil Society Organization (ACSO) since June 22, 2022 to enable the organization to operate legally in the country. Since then, PUI has been doing needs assessment in different regions of the country to identify gaps in order to decide where to put its effort for optimum results. Following some of these assessments, PUI has decided to implement its first project in Afar and Benishangul Gumuze region where the consequences of the recent conflict and the ongoing drought has significantly affected the population of the region.

PUI is also actively looking for more partners to respond to more humanitarian needs in other regions of the country which were affected by conflict and natural disasters.   

 

General Assignments / Scope of the Role:

Under the supervision of the Nutrition Project Manager, the MEAL Officer will contribute to the implementation of M&E activities in the field through supporting Project/Field Officers, partner staffs and Community Facilitators/Mobilisers in data collection, consolidation and quality management and undertake M&E related activities and implementation of an appropriate monitoring and evaluation system for successful delivery and attainment of project goals and objectives. She/he will also be in charge of implementing the accountability strategy in Afar region, as well as strengthen capacity-building and capitalization through the development and the implementation of learning tools and process.

 

Summary of Task and Responsibilities

IMPLEMENTATION OF THE MONITORING AND EVALUATION PLAN

  • Ensure the collection, reporting and validation of monitoring data of project teams and ensure the data reported by Field Officers/Program Manager is accurate and of good quality and reported in a timely manner
  • Produce monitoring checklists and conduct regular joint field process monitoring, quality assessments and data validation, and provide feedback and recommendations for timely improvement
  • Ensure that community leaders and beneficiaries are actively participating in all project and M&E activities
  • Supporting project teams in designing and regularly updating project M&E guidelines and tools and ensure that project staff have access and capacity to use the tools
  • Provide training to field level project staff on the use of the M&E system including survey sampling and piloting of M&E tools, conducting assessments and the implementation of periodic evaluation activities including baseline surveys, research and evaluations in all sectors
  • Ensure utilization by all projects of appropriate data collection and reporting templates that facilitate the acquisition and aggregation of data
  • Undertake regular visits to field locations/project sites to support monitoring and evaluation processes and activities related to all sectors of PUI interventions
  • Support supervision of base level project staff and ensure that their capacities are built and that they are supported to deliver on their day to day M&E work by constant communication and joint field level M&E activities

IMPLEMENTATION OF THE ACCOUNTABILITY STRATEGY

  • Establish a complaints and feedback mechanism (CFM) based on the highest levels of integrity which beneficiaries will trust and ensures that they can make confidential complaints and be confident of the response processes.
  • Ensure that feedback is routinely recorded, reviewed and responded timely in line with feedback mechanism guidelines
  • Ensure that CFM database is regularly updated 
  • Share the periodic CFM report with project 
  • Participate in internal and external meetings related to humanitarian accountability

INTERNAL AND EXTERNAL REPORTING

  • Update the Field coordinator and Program Manager on daily achievements and challenges encountered on the field, at the end of each day
  • Verbally contribute and participate in weekly base meetings including accurate reporting on successes and challenges 
  • Ensure that the data collected goes through a data cleaning and validation process each day.
  • Develop reports that synthesize and synchronize initial key finding (needs) and results (outputs/outcomes) such as indicator tracking table, etc.
  • Keep monitoring tools and files archived at the PUI office, ensuring their availability to the MEAL department 
  • Pass on any information or problems to her/his direct and/or indirect supervisor concerning her/his task, PUI programs, or safety aspects.

 CAPITALIZATION/INSTITUTIONAL KNOWLEDGE BUILDING

  • Use lessons learnt combined with field experience to provide contributions and feedback, including during design phases of field tools and assessments
  • Actively engage in ongoing trainings and knowledge building 
  • Provide support to programme manager in reviewing information across projects, to ensure that feedback and complaints are taken into account in programme management decisions
  • Identify and formulate accountability findings, lessons learned and recommendations to be integrated into planning and reporting efforts of PUI project activities
